Podia

  • 1 - 10

  • 25

  • 0
  • Software
  • -
  • 97
  • United States

  • -
Technology Partnership

Razorpay

  • 1,001 - 5,000

  • 98

  • 0
  • ECommerce
  • -
  • 100
  • India

  • -

Partner List

Stripe
1,356 Partners
Technology Partner
AWeber
755 Partners
Technology Partner
ActiveCampaign
649 Partners
Channel Partner
Brevo (fka Sendinblue)
450 Partners
Technology Partner
Ecwid
208 Partners
Technology Partner
ConvertKit
178 Partners
Technology Partner

Partnership Ecosystem Map

Partnerbase Logo